The Origins of the Faraco Surname
The surname Faraco is a common surname found in several countries around the world, with the highest incidence in Brazil. The surname has its origins in Italy, but has spread to various other countries over time. In this article, we will explore the history and meaning of the Faraco surname, as well as its prevalence in different parts of the world.
Italy
The Faraco surname originated in Italy, specifically in the southern region of Calabria. The surname is believed to have derived from the Latin word "fabrica," which means workshop or factory. In Italy, the Faraco surname is most commonly found in regions such as Calabria, Sicily, and Campania.
Brazil
Brazil has the highest incidence of the Faraco surname, with over 2,500 individuals bearing the name. The surname likely arrived in Brazil with Italian immigrants who migrated to the country in the late 19th and early 20th centuries. Today, the Faraco surname is most commonly found in the southern states of Rio Grande do Sul and Santa Catarina.
